Crumbl Review: S’mores Cookie

This one is built around a flavour combination that’s hard to mess up — chocolate, graham, and marshmallow. The real test is whether it actually captures that campfire feel or just ends up being another chocolate cookie.

The base leans into that graham-style cookie, giving it a slightly different flavour from the usual sugar or chocolate base. It’s still soft, but it has a bit more structure and that subtle graham sweetness.

The chocolate comes in strong, whether it’s chunks, drizzle, or both. It adds richness without overwhelming the rest of the cookie, which is important for keeping that s’mores balance.

Then there’s the marshmallow, which is what really defines the cookie. It adds that soft, slightly stretchy texture and a light sweetness that pulls everything together.

When you get all three elements in one bite, it does actually feel pretty close to a s’more. The graham gives it that base, the chocolate adds richness, and the marshmallow softens everything.

Texture is where this cookie stands out. You’ve got soft cookie, melted chocolate, and that slight pull from the marshmallow, which keeps it from feeling repetitive.

It’s still sweet, but it doesn’t feel overly heavy because of how the flavours are balanced.

Final Verdict:

A really solid s’mores cookie that actually delivers on the concept. Balanced, nostalgic, and easy to enjoy.
